The welfare of billions of people is under threat and unprecedented development challenges have pushed millions of people into extreme poverty and reversed decades of progress.The world and the global economy Continue supply chain disruptions, high inflation,rising interest rates and sovereign debt risk exacerbated by pandemic induced borrowing. Slower growth in advanced economies further weakens external demand for EMDEs. Materialization of downside risks to the EMDEs regions, including further financial stress and persistent domestic inflation could lead to a slower growth in all EMDE regions.  \nIn my country, real Economy experienced notable progress; economic growth rate reached to 7.2 percent and the unemployment rate decreased to 8.2 percent in the last quarter. During the pandemic, consistent with what was observed in other countries; Iranian women with the young children were the most affected. As the economy recovers, women’s participation women increased in labor market. Within the context of foreign economic relations, based on a 3-pillar policy, we undertook various measures; followed with development of economic ties to other countries, particularly, neighboring ones. For attracting more investment, foreign investment Law, was revised. This progress leads to more investments and would help meet part of the financing of development needs and trade linkages through regional integration could create new growth opportunities.  \nNotably, FDI trend drove up with approval of more than 460 projects, totaling $8.5 billion during the current Administration.  \nOn the Bretton Woods Institutions issues, as the World Bank evolution roadmap is on the agenda, we urge that the bank to remain focused on its Twin goals, boost the effectiveness of its support to the client countries and adjust the bank to the interest of all the shareholders with capturing their perspectives in shaping its strategies, operations and instruments.  \nWorld Bank should allocate part of its resources to the sectoral development of climate finance with the goal of poverty-fighting, but its target should not be missed. To cover its financial requirement for involvement in the climate project to a specific extent, inevitably, it requires fresh resources. Proposition of optimizing world bank balance sheet through lowering capital adequacy, better accounting for callable capital, preferred creditor treatment , and removal of statutory lending limitation was a good initiative that free up capital and add significant capacity, however, mobilizing resources and seeking funding for middle-income countries in this sector at the expense of these countries is not appropriate.  \nAll the above, we believe that Bretton Woods institutions agenda beyond their core missions may entail adverse effect.  \nTo conclude, we hope that under the stewardship of the new bank president, the rights of all the shareholders be fully respected by avoiding politicization of the bank engagements with member countries.","cbCaib5lsniduGce","https://ap.wps.com/l/cbCaib5lsniduGce","pdf",342985,1,3,"English","en",105,"# Key acknowledgements and earthquake condolences\n# Global economic challenges discussed at the Annual Meetings\n# Iran’s economic updates and policy actions\n# Bretton Woods institutions agenda and twin goals\n# Climate finance resource allocation and capital considerations\n# Conclusion and respect for shareholders’ rights","[{\"question\":\"What message does the statement deliver regarding the Marrakech earthquake?\",\"answer\":\"It expresses gratitude for hosting the Annual Meetings, extends deepest sympathies to those affected, and prays for forgiveness and blessing on the dead, patience for families, and speedy recovery for the injured.\"},{\"question\":\"Which global economic pressures does the statement link to threats to welfare and development?\",\"answer\":\"It cites supply-chain disruptions, high inflation, rising interest rates, sovereign debt risks, weaker growth in advanced economies reducing external demand for EMDEs, and persistent domestic inflation.\"},{\"question\":\"What are the statement’s main positions on the Bretton Woods Institutions and climate finance?\",\"answer\":\"It urges the World Bank to focus on its twin goals and improve the effectiveness of support while accounting for shareholders’ perspectives.
